> > Just wondering, now that Zip 3.0 and Unzip 6.0 support file sizes
> > larger than 2GB, do we know what the upper limit is?
>
> > Best info I can find seems to be (http://www.info-zip.org/
> > FAQ.html#limits) …
>
> >         uncompressed size of a single file: 4 GB; This is also not a
> > hard limit …
> >         compressed size of a single file: 4 GB
>
> > But trying it (before finding the above), it has successfully zipped
> > and unzipped a 40GB backup saveset via an 11GB zip file.  "Unzip -t"
> > was OK and DIFF confirmed the resultant unzipped saveset had no
> > differences.
>
> > It zipped in 64 minutes and unzipped in 34 minutes, running on …
> > $ tcpip show version
>
> >   HP TCP/IP Services for OpenVMS Industry Standard 64 Version V5.6 -
> > ECO 5
> >   on an HP rx2660  (1.67GHz/9.0MB) running OpenVMS V8.3-1H1
